Ogun govt urges council chairmen to focus on people-oriented projects

[Hallmark - Nigeria] - 27/11/2025
The Ogun State Governor, Prince Dapo Abiodun, has reaffirmed his administration’s commitment to grassroots development, urging local government chairmen across the state to prioritise people-oriented projects that directly improve the lives of citizens. Abiodun made the call during the (…)
